The total published cost of attendance at Northeastern Technical College is about $15,290.00 per academic year.
Below, the published cost is shown three ways — the full sticker price with no aid, the net price after the average grant package, and the net price for low-income students who typically receive the most aid.
| Tuition and fees | $6,024.00 |
| + Room, board & other expenses | $9,266.00 |
| Total cost | $15,290.00 |

Net price reflects the true cost to attend after grant and scholarship aid is deducted. For most students, this is the more useful number than published tuition because it reflects the real out-of-pocket cost.
| Average net price (on-campus) | $6,913.00 |
| Average net price (off-campus) | $7,833.00 |
Net price is not the same for every family — it falls as financial need rises and grant aid increases. Here is the average net price for each family-income range:
| Family income | Average net price |
|---|---|
| Under $30,000 | $8,064.00 |
| $30,000 to $48,000 | $7,063.00 |
| $48,001 to $75,000 | $6,929.00 |
| $75,001 to $110,000 | $7,530.00 |
| Over $110,000 | $9,402.00 |
